Specifications:
| Specification | Details |
|---|---|
| Brand | Ubiquiti |
| Model / SKU Configuration | PoE Adapter Injector Series / U-PoE-af |
| Device Classification | Power over Ethernet (PoE) Gigabit Hardware Adapter Injection Node |
| Output Electrical Voltage | 48V DC @ 0.32A Constant Energy Flow Profile |
| Maximum Power Threshold | 15.4 Watts (15W Power Allocation Matrix) |
| Input Voltage Boundaries | 100-240V AC @ 50/60Hz Global Auto-Switching Input Range |
| Input/Output Interface Matrix | 1 x RJ45 Gigabit LAN Data Input interface, 1 x RJ45 Gigabit PoE Power/Data Output interface port |
| Data Transmission Line Rate | Gigabit Pass-Through 10/100/1000 Mbps Full Duplex Network Support |
| Physical Dimensions | 3.39" x 1.81" x 1.30" Compact Form-Factor Shell Geometry (Length x Width x Height) |
| Curb Weight | Approximately 0.21 lbs (0.09 kg ultra-lightweight composite block framework optimized to drop network closet clutter) |
| Compliance Vetting | RoHS Material Compliant / CE Standard Safety Certified Matrix / FCC Class B / IC Certified |
